Man U vs Leicester City Match Analysis & Prediction
15/10/2023 2:00 pm
Manchester United Women will be looking to extend their unbeaten start to the season when they host Leicester City Women at Leigh Sports Village on Sunday.
Meanwhile, the visitors will be looking to maintain their 100% record after winning their opening two Women’s Super League matches.
Man United manager Marc Skinner will be content with his side’s start to the season, having seen his team win one and draw two of their opening three matches across all competitions.
After coming from behind to defeat Aston Villa in their league opener, Man United were on course to make ito two wins from two when they took a 2-1 lead against Arsenal through goals from Leah Galton and Melvine Malard, but Cloe Lacasse’s stoppage-time equaliser denied the Red Devils all three points.
Skinner’s side were back in action in midweek for the first leg of their Champions League qualifying tie against French giants Paris Saint-Germain.
They played out a 1-1 draw in their first-ever Women’s Champions League match after Malard came off the bench to cancel out Tabitha Chawinga’s 53rd-minute opener.
While the Red Devils will have one eye on Wednesday’s second leg in Paris, their initial priority will be to extend their unbeaten run in the WSL to 10 games.
After being involved in a relegation battle in both of the last two seasons, Leicester will now be setting their aspirations a little higher following their positive start to the campaign.
Willie Kirk’s side kicked off the season with a 4-2 victory over newly-promoted Bristol City, before they secured a narrow 1-0 victory over Everton last weekend through Lena Petermann’s second-half goal.
That result ensured the Foxes finished matchday two as just one of two sides – alongside Liverpool – that are yet to drop points this season.
Leicester continued their fine start to the season in midweek after goals from Aimee Palmer and Hannah Cain guided them to a 2-1 victory over Liverpool in the League Cup.
The Foxes will now turn their attention back to WSL action, and they will be looking to pick up their first Women’s Super League point against Man United, after losing their previous four meetings in the competition.

Man U Team News
Manchester United are still unable to call upon the services of long-term injury absentees Aoife Mannion and Lucy Watson.
Geyse was not fit to start the Champions League match against PSG, but the Brazilian is expected to return to the lineup here.

Leicester City Team News
Australian forward Remy Siemsen remains sidelined for Leicester City with an ankle injury, which is expected to keep her out of action until November.
After scoring the winner in Wednesday’s League Cup encounter with Liverpool, Cain could be rewarded with her first WSL start of the season.
